Ex-House GOP Representative Criticizes Marjorie Taylor Greene for Excessive Focus on Social Media

Former Republican Representative Ken Buck of Colorado disagrees with former Speaker Kevin McCarthy’s characterization of Representative Marjorie Taylor Greene of Georgia as a “serious legislator.”

During an interview with Fox News, McCarthy praised Marjorie as a dedicated legislator who focuses on policy matters. He emphasized the importance of engaging in constructive conversations with individuals like her.

Former Congressman Buck, who stepped down from Congress in March, appeared on Monday’s episode of CNN’s OutFront to discuss the topic at hand.

Host Erin Burnett asked Buck about his recent work with McCarthy and whether McCarthy’s statements made sense to him.

Buck recognized that McCarthy may have engaged in more policy discussions with Greene, but he pointed out her track record of using inflammatory tactics in the House. This includes filing articles of impeachment against President Joe Biden. Buck also highlighted Greene’s strong opposition to providing aid to Ukraine, despite the country’s ongoing war with Russia, which began in February 2022.

According to the speaker, Marjorie has consistently shown a lack of concern for the opinions of others regarding the filing of articles of impeachment against President Biden and other members of the Biden administration. Instead, she has remained focused on maintaining a strong presence on social media. The speaker accuses Marjorie of now turning her attention to the Ukraine issue and relying on talking points from the Kremlin in order to gain popularity and media attention.
